The Science Behind Performance Fabrics

The materials used in fitness apparel have evolved dramatically over the years. Early workout clothing often consisted of heavy, absorbent materials like cotton, which quickly became soaked with sweat, leading to discomfort and chafing. Modern fabrics, however, are engineered for optimal performance and comfort. Polyester, nylon, and spandex blends are commonly used due to their moisture-wicking properties, breathability, and elasticity. These characteristics allow for a greater range of motion and help to regulate body temperature during exercise, preventing overheating and keeping you feeling dry and comfortable. Different weaves and finishes further enhance these qualities, offering varying degrees of compression, support, and durability.

Understanding Moisture-Wicking Technology

Moisture-wicking fabrics are designed to pull sweat away from the skin and transport it to the surface of the fabric, where it can evaporate. This process utilizes capillary action, where the liquid moves through the fibers without being absorbed. Different treatments and fiber structures can improve the wicking rate, resulting in quicker drying times. This technology is particularly important for high-intensity workouts or in warm weather conditions. The feeling of dryness reduces friction, minimizing the risk of blisters and chafing, and allows you to focus on your performance without distraction. The best moisture-wicking fabrics also often incorporate antimicrobial properties to prevent the build-up of odor-causing bacteria.

The Importance of Fit and Ergonomics

Beyond the fabric itself, the fit and ergonomics of fitness apparel are critical for performance and comfort. Clothing that is too loose can be distracting and impede movement, while clothing that is too tight can restrict circulation and cause discomfort. A properly fitted garment should allow for a full range of motion without feeling constricting. Ergonomic designs incorporate features that enhance natural movement patterns and provide targeted support. For example, flat seams can minimize chafing, while strategically placed panels can provide compression and support to key muscle groups. Attention to detail in the design process can make a significant difference in your overall performance and enjoyment of physical activity.

The Role of Compression Apparel

Compression apparel has become increasingly popular among athletes and fitness enthusiasts, and for good reason. Compression garments are designed to apply gentle pressure to specific areas of the body, typically the legs or arms. This pressure can have several benefits, including improved blood circulation, reduced muscle fatigue, and faster recovery times. By enhancing blood flow, compression apparel delivers more oxygen to the muscles, which can improve performance during exercise. It also helps to reduce muscle soreness after intense workouts by flushing out metabolic waste products. The application of compression can stabilize muscles, reducing the risk of injury.

Benefits for Recovery and Performance

The benefits of compression extend beyond exercise. Wearing compression socks or leggings during recovery can help to reduce swelling and inflammation, promoting faster healing of muscle tissues. This is particularly beneficial for athletes who are recovering from intense training sessions or injuries. The reduced muscle vibration offered by compression apparel has been shown to reduce muscle damage during exercise. Proper sizing and fit are crucial for compression apparel to be effective. Garments should fit snugly but not too tightly, allowing for comfortable movement. The level of compression varies depending on the garment and the manufacturer, so it's important to choose a level that is appropriate for your needs and activity level.

Exploring Sustainable Fitness Fashion

The impact of the fashion industry on the environment is a growing concern, and the fitness apparel sector is no exception. Consumers are increasingly seeking out brands that prioritize sustainability and ethical practices. This includes using recycled materials, reducing water consumption during manufacturing, and ensuring fair labor conditions. The rise of plant-based fabrics, such as bamboo and eucalyptus, is also contributing to the sustainability movement. These materials are renewable, biodegradable, and require less water and pesticides to grow than traditional cotton. Supporting brands committed to sustainability is a way to reduce your environmental footprint and promote a more responsible fashion industry. Investigating the certifications and transparency of a brand’s supply chain is a great way to assess its commitment to ethical and sustainable practices.
